Output 59c5376e53b39a3641d66db0766d384880725d423d7db5c27aeb03407bf2bdd3:439

value
22787
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6ca18573599a2333fe60f2e36d5b6232aeee6c40c64b75e9d88a55c68a8b86b
address
bc1p7m9ps4e4nx3rx0lxpuhrd4dkyv4waekyp3jtwh5a3zj4c69ghp4s8n9vaw
transaction
59c5376e53b39a3641d66db0766d384880725d423d7db5c27aeb03407bf2bdd3
spent
true